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Yard: Larger yards require more time, labor, and equipment, increasing the overall cost.
- Slope and Terrain: Steeper slopes and uneven terrains are more challenging to grade, often resulting in higher costs.
- Soil Type: Certain soil types, such as clay or rocky soil, are harder to work with and may require specialized equipment, affecting the price.
- Accessibility: Yards that are difficult to access may incur additional costs due to the need for specialized machinery or manual labor.
- Permits and Regulations: Local regulations and the need for permits can add to the overall expense of the project.
- Additional Services: Services like topsoil addition, seeding, or sod installation can increase the total cost.
Average Costs for Yard Grading in Rapid City, SD
Task | Average Cost |
---|---|
Basic Yard Grading | $1,000 - $2,500 |
Slope Adjustment | $1,500 - $3,000 |
Erosion Control Measures | $500 - $1,500 |
Adding Topsoil | $15 - $30 per cubic yard |
Seeding or Sod Installation | $1,000 - $2,000 |
Drainage System Installation | $1,000 - $3,000 |
